The unexpected – The unexpected success, failure or outside event. 2. The incongruity – between reality as it actually is and reality as it is assumed to be or as it “ought to be.”. 3. Innovation based on process need. 4. Changes in industry structure or market structure that catch everyone unawares. The second set of sources for ...

WebAn incongruity is a discrepancy, a dissonance, between what is and what ‘ought’ to be, or between what is and what everybody assumes it to be.
